public class

IssueSecurityLevelImpl

extends AbstractFuncTestUtil
implements IssueSecurityLevel
java.lang.Object
   ↳ com.atlassian.jira.functest.framework.AbstractFuncTestUtil
     ↳ com.atlassian.jira.functest.framework.admin.IssueSecurityLevelImpl

Class Overview

Default implementation of IssueSecurityLevel.

Summary

[Expand]
Inherited Fields
From class com.atlassian.jira.functest.framework.AbstractFuncTestUtil
Public Constructors
IssueSecurityLevelImpl(IssueSecuritySchemesImpl schemes, String name)
Public Methods
IssueSecurityLevel addIssueSecurity(IssueSecurityLevel.IssueSecurity issueSecurity)
Add parameterless issue security (e.g.
IssueSecurityLevel addIssueSecurity(IssueSecurityLevel.IssueSecurity issueSecurity, String paramValue)
Add parametrized issue security (e.g.
IssueSecuritySchemes.IssueSecurityScheme scheme()
Get scheme of this security level.
[Expand]
Inherited Methods
From class com.atlassian.jira.functest.framework.AbstractFuncTestUtil
From class java.lang.Object
From interface com.atlassian.jira.functest.framework.admin.IssueSecurityLevel
From interface com.atlassian.jira.testkit.client.log.FuncTestLogger

Public Constructors

public IssueSecurityLevelImpl (IssueSecuritySchemesImpl schemes, String name)

Public Methods

public IssueSecurityLevel addIssueSecurity (IssueSecurityLevel.IssueSecurity issueSecurity)

Add parameterless issue security (e.g. IssueSecurity#REPORTER, IssueSecurity#CURRENT_ASIGNEE) to this issue security level.

public IssueSecurityLevel addIssueSecurity (IssueSecurityLevel.IssueSecurity issueSecurity, String paramValue)

Add parametrized issue security (e.g. IssueSecurity#GROUP, IssueSecurity#USER) to this issue security level, along with parameter value.@return

public IssueSecuritySchemes.IssueSecurityScheme scheme ()

Get scheme of this security level.